Section 410-1-2-.11 - Health Maintenance Organization (HMO)

Universal Citation: AL Admin Code R 410-1-2-.11

Current through Register Vol. 43, No. 02, November 27, 2024

(1) A public or private organization, organized under the law of the state which

(a) provides or otherwise makes available to enrolled participants, health care services, including at least the following basic health care services: usual physician services, hospitalization, laboratory, x-ray, emergency and preventive services, and out-of-area coverage; and

(b) is compensated (except for co-payments) for the provision of the basic health care services listed in paragraph (1)(a) of this definition to enrolled participants by a payment which is paid on a periodic basis without regard to the date the health care services are provided and which is fixed without regard to frequency, extent, or kind of health service actually provided; and

(c) provides physicians' services primarily directly through physicians who are either employees or partners of the organization or through arrangements with individual physicians or one or more groups of physicians (organized on a group practice or individual practice basis); and

(d) owns or operates a facility wherein clinical services are provided to enrolled participants.
